All CoD games from Modern Warfare through to Black Ops III were released for the 360, which is 9 games by my count. I've played through them all and in my humble opinion, they're all good with not much between them (many would disagree). I think Modern Warfare was the campaign high point for a lot of people so that's probably as good a place to start as any. If you enjoy it, you can follow it up with MW2.
The downside with CoD games is that they're built first and foremost as a multiplayer game so the campaigns are quite short (around 8 hours iirc), which might leave you wondering where your money went.
The other games to look at would be Halo 1/2/3 and the Gears of War games. Both have great campaigns with strong storylines.

OP, for run & gun (i.e. no skill development trees etc) you can't get much better than the new Wolfenstein games and they should be cheap to pick up now. Also look at Metro (as mentioned), Left 4 Dead, and the old Battlefield: Bad Company games. If you are ok with the whole skill-up side of things, the new DOOM, Far Cry and Deus Ex are pretty solid (although the latter pushes stealth on you more than shooting).
